skill

skill [ skil ] (plural skills)


noun 
Definition:
 
1. ability to do something well: the ability to do something well, usually gained through training or experience

2. something requiring training to do well: something that requires training and experience to do well, e.g. an art or trade

[12th century. < Old Norse skil "discernment"]

skilled adjective
skill-less adjective
skill-less·ness noun
